A simple command-line application for sending and receiving OSC (Open Sound Control) messages via TCP and UDP including load testing.

What does it do?

  • Listen for OSC messages via UDP
  • Listen for OSC messages via TCP
  • Listen on both protocols simultaneously
  • Send OSC messages via UDP
  • Send OSC messages via TCP
  • Load Testing with UDP
  • Load Testing with TCP
  • Integration Testing with UDP (send to app, validate response)
  • Integration Testing with TCP (send to app, validate response)

Usage

Once installed globally, use osc-cli <command>. If not installed globally, use npm start -- <command> instead.

Listen for OSC Messages

Starts a server to listen for incoming OSC messages.

Args

Flag Option Type Description Example Default
-i --ip-address <ip-address> string IP address to bind to 127.0.0.1 0.0.0.0
-p --port <port> number Port the server listens on 53000 51000

UDP (default port 51000):

osc-cli listen-udp
osc-cli listen-udp -p 8000
osc-cli listen-udp --port 8000 --ip-address 127.0.0.1

TCP (default port 51001):

osc-cli listen-tcp
osc-cli listen-tcp -p 8001
osc-cli listen-tcp --port 8001 --ip-address 127.0.0.1

Both UDP and TCP:

osc-cli listen-both
osc-cli listen-both --udp-port 8000 --tcp-port 8001
osc-cli listen-both --udp-port 8000 --tcp-port 8001 --udp-ip-address 127.0.0.1 --tcp-ip-address 127.0.0.1

Load Testing

The load testing allows for sending multiple messages in batches. The batches may overlap if the message rate is slower than the batch interval.

Args

Flag Option Type Required Description Example Default
--local-ip-address <local-ip-address> string No Local IP Address to bind the client to 0.0.0.0
--local-port <local-port> number No Local port to bind the client to 51000
--remote-ip-address <remote-ip-address> string Yes IP Address to send the messages to 10.10.209.5
--remote-port <remote-port> number Yes Port to send the messages to
--messages-per-batch <messages-per-batch> number Yes The number of messages per batch to send
--message-rate <message-rate> number No The number of messages to send per second
--total-batches <total-batches> number Yes The total number of batches to send
--batch-interval <batch-interval> number Yes The time in seconds between batches
--custom-address <custom-address> string No A custom address to send /sndwrks/osc-cli-load-tester/test

UDP Load Test:

# minimal required args
osc-cli osc-load-test-udp \
  --remote-ip-address 127.0.0.1 \
  --remote-port 8000 \
  --messages-per-batch 100 \
  --total-batches 10 \
  --batch-interval 1

Integration Testing

Integration testing commands send messages to a remote application and validate the responses. The remote application should echo back OSC messages to the local listener port.

Args

Flag Option Type Required Description Example Default
-i --remote-ip-address <ip> string Yes Remote IP to send messages to 10.10.209.5
-p --remote-port <port> number Yes Remote port to send messages to 8000
--mode <mode> string Yes Test mode: "single" or "load" single
--local-ip-address <ip> string No Local IP to listen for responses 0.0.0.0
--local-port <port> number No Local port to listen for responses 57120 (UDP) / 57121 (TCP)
-a --address <address> string No OSC address to send /test /test
--args <args...> string[] No Arguments to send hello 123
--expected-address <address> string No Expected response address /response sent address
--expected-args <args...> string[] No Expected response args ok 1 sent args
--timeout <ms> number No Response timeout 5000
--messages-per-batch <n> number No Messages per batch (load mode)
--total-batches <n> number No Total batches (load mode)
--batch-interval <seconds> number No Interval between batches (load mode)
--message-rate <n> number No Messages per second (load mode)

UDP Integration Test (single message):

# Send a message and validate the response matches
osc-cli test-osc-udp \
  --mode single \
  -i 127.0.0.1 \
  -p 8000 \
  -a /test \
  --args hello 123

Exit codes:

  • 0 - Test passed (single: response matched; load: no dropped messages)
  • 1 - Test failed (timeout, mismatch, or dropped messages)
